BL&D BLD Liestal 2026

Liestal BL · 27 June 2026 · 7 events · 21 competitors · 23 personal bests

Ezra Hirschi won three of the seven events (3×3 blindfolded, 4×4 blindfolded, 3×3 Multi-Blind) and the closest final was the 4×4, won by Laura Holzhauer by 0.97 seconds. 21 competitors produced 23 personal bests, 18 of which still stand today.

Reading this page: a single is one solve's time · an average is the middle three of five solves, best and worst discarded · a PB is a personal best · a final is a competition's last round; its order decides the podium · a DNF (did not finish) is an attempt with no valid result: a popped piece, an unsolved face, an over-limit memorisation · every solve starts from a computer-generated scramble, the same for every competitor in a round.
